Deposit Issues: Troubleshooting Steps
Step 1: Check the Deposit Address
Make sure you’re using the correct deposit address. Double-check the address you copied from Binance to ensure it’s correct.
If you’re using a wallet, ensure it’s set to the correct network (e.g., BTC to BTC network).
Step 2: Check the Deposit Status
Log in to your Binance account and check the deposit status. If it’s still pending, wait for a few more minutes.
If the status is “failed,” check the error message for more information.
Step 3: Contact Binance Support
If the issue persists, contact Binance support using the Binance Support Form. Be sure to provide detailed information about the issue, including the deposit address and TXID.

Frequently Asked Questions
I Can’t Log In to My Binance Account
Q: I forgot my password. What should I do?
A: Click on “Forget Password” on the Binance login page and follow the instructions to reset your password. Make sure to enter the correct email address and phone number associated with your account.
Q: I’m getting an “Invalid username or password” error. What’s wrong?
A: Double-check that your username and password are correct. If you’re still having trouble, try clearing your browser’s cache and cookies, or try logging in from a different browser or device.
Deposit and Withdrawal Issues
Q: My deposit is stuck or pending. How long does it take to process?
A: Deposit processing times vary depending on the cryptocurrency and network congestion. Typically, deposits are processed within 1-2 hours. You can check the status of your deposit in the “Deposit History” section of your Binance account.
Q: I’m having trouble withdrawing cryptocurrency from my Binance account. What should I do?
A: Check that your withdrawal address is correct and that you have sufficient funds in your account. Also, make sure that the withdrawal amount meets the minimum threshold for the chosen cryptocurrency.
Trading and Order Issues
Q: My trade is stuck or not executing. What’s going on?
A: Check the order status in the “Order History” section of your Binance account. If the order is stuck, try canceling and re-creating the trade. Make sure you have sufficient funds in your account and that the market is not experiencing high volatility.
Q: I accidentally placed a wrong order. Can I cancel it?
A: If the order has not been executed, you can try canceling it from the “Order History” section of your Binance account. If the order has already been executed, contact Binance support for assistance.
Account Security and 2FA
Q: I lost my 2FA device or Google Authenticator code. What should I do?
A: Contact Binance support and provide proof of identity to have your 2FA reset. Make sure to enable 2FA on a new device as soon as possible to secure your account.
Q: I’m getting a “2FA code is invalid” error. What’s wrong?
A: Check that the time on your device is synchronized with the correct time zone. Also, ensure that you are entering the correct 2FA code generated by your Google Authenticator app.
General Issues
Q: The Binance website or app is not loading. What should I do?
A: Try clearing your browser’s cache and cookies, or try accessing the site from a different browser or device. If the issue persists, check the Binance status page for any known outages or maintenance.
Q: I’m having trouble verifying my account. What documents do I need to provide?
A: Check the Binance verification requirements and ensure that you are providing the correct documents, such as a government-issued ID and proof of address.
